Yemen denies any American request to land the 'marines' on its territories
Yemen-USA, Politics, 12/29/2001

A Yemeni official source has rejected news reports which said that Yemen had received an American request for the participation of American Marines naval troopers in helping the Yemeni security forces to chase persons accused of being members in al-Qaeda organization.

In a statement made on Friday, the Yemeni source said these news are groundless and Yemen did not receive any request to this effect, besides that the Yemeni security forces are capable of shouldering its duties to controlling and containing all security violations and the outlaws as well as for consolidating peace and security in Yemen.

On the other hand, the Yemeni ministry of the interior on Friday announced it will interrogate 70 Arab and foreign students and teachers over the legality of their stay in the country and on the possibility of their involvement in terrorist acts.

The Yemeni official news agency said the Yemeni ministry of the interior did not define nationalities to which these students and teachers belong.

For its part, the September 26 paper, the mouthpiece of the ministry of defense said that investigations carried out by the authorities with Arab and foreign students and teachers aim at knowing if any of them involved in terrorist and security violation acts.
